There’s some good and bad for me with this expansion.
World content is fine, raiding is fine, accountwide rep is a really nice change.
Delves aren’t bad. Pretty faceroll but short enough they don’t feel like a huge chore.
Professions aren’t fun, made even more of a grind than DF and probably mostly just for token bait. The drop rate of gathering professions completely sucks even when you have a load of knowledge.
Mythic+ needs the usual weeks of hotfixing we’ve come to expect, and maybe an MDI to prod them into sorting it out a bit in some cases.
The gearing is just a bit odd with champion/hero gear basically thrown at you, especially from incredibly easy delves, which renders all low level mythic+ kind of pointless. At the same time they’ve clearly decided to try and slow down the gear progression by making the higher gear less accessible.
If I had to make a prediction i’d guess that once they see the metrics of the amount of people hitting full hero gear and giving up we will see some changes.
